Cal signs junior college tight end

The California football program -- despite head coach Jeff Tedford's assertion on National Signing Day that 2012 signee Maximo Espitia Jr., fulfilled the coaching staff's singular projected spot for a tight end -- has signed junior college tight end Harrison Wilfley as the 20th member of the 2012 class.

Wilfley played defensive line in junior college, and stands at 6-foot-5, 250 pounds.
Out of Orangevale, Calif., Casa Roble HS, Wilfley last played at American River College in 2008 and '09 before embarking on a Mormon mission in Uruguay. He prepped at Casa Roble High School, where he played in 2006 and '07.
"I'm really excited about the kids in this class not only as football players but as people," Tedford said in a statement. "I'm excited about the future that they're going to bring to this program."
